Tablet in te Second ploto (b) The ABC Puzzle company currently applies the straight-line depreciation method for a delivery truck that was purchased for €100,000 in on 1 Mar 2020 (useful life 5 years, salvage value €10,000). Your supervisor of the accounting department asks you to review the adopted accounting policy for the truck. In particular, he wants to know whether it would have been more reasonable for ABC company to adopt the units-of activity method instead, given that the ABC company wants to show a high net income in 2020. Assume that the delivery truck has €0,45 depreciable cost per mile and that miles will be driven as shown below: 2020 60,000 miles 2021 50,000 miles 2022 40,000 miles 2023 30,000 miles 20,000 miles 200,000 miles 2024 Total Calculate and compare the depreciation schedules for the straight-line and units-of-activity method over the entire useful life of the truck.
